An excerpt from
The Heart of a Teacher
by Paula Fox
.
The child arrives like a mystery box…
with puzzle pieces inside
some of the pieces are broken or missing…
and others just seem to hide
~*~
But the HEART of a teacher can sort them out…
and help the child to see
the potential for greatness he has within…
a picture of what he can be
~*~
Her goal isn’t just to teach knowledge…
by filling the box with more parts
it’s putting the pieces together…
and creating a work of art
~*~
The process is painfully slow at times…
some need more help than others
each child is a work in progress…
with assorted shapes and colors
~*~
First she creates a classroom…
where the child can feel safe in school
where he never feels threatened or afraid to try…
and kindness is always the rule
~*~
She knows that a child
can achieve much more
when he feels secure inside
when he’s valued and loved…
and believes in himself
…and he has a sense of pride
~*~
She models and teaches good character…
and respect for one another
